The Unique Facts About Laughing

1. The children laugh more than adults. Children laugh 400 times a day while adults only about 15 times.

2. Jokes help a child recognize a variety of things such as cause-effect relationships, new vocabulary, social ethics, and others.

3. Children who have a good sense of humor has the ability to adapt well to their peers.

4. Women laugh 126% more than men

5. Men more easily be laughable than the women (more boys become the mockery at school than girls).

6. Contagious Laughter: We prefer to laugh at other people laugh. Time alone watching sitcoms on TV, we also laughed when the audience laughed at the television. This is due to laughter is a universal language, the expression of emotions that are difficult to be falsified or covered up.

7. Laughter activate different parts of the brain. Parts of the brain that reacts to a joke is pefrontal ventral medial cortex, where it played a role in the development of cognitive, personality and emotion.

8. The greater the number of group members in a situation, the easier it is to be made to laugh. Hence the joke is the most effective ice breaker.

9. Laughed the same as exercising. When you laugh, your facial muscles will be stretched, increase your pulse rate as is exercise and also improve the distribution of oxygen throughout the body.

10. Laughter is good for mental health. Laughter can release endorphins that will make you feel good. Endorphins give you a sense of peace and reduce anxiety.
